Revealed: Why police buying time to arrest politicians in UP riot case

The cops reportedly did not want to court any clash with the supporters and followers of the accused politicians who allehedly had given hate speeches ahead of the riot which left more than 40 people dead and many injured in Muzaffarnagar and adjoining areas.
The Police seem to have been waiting the Uttar Pradesh assembly session to end. The House will end its ongoing session on Friday.
Police will not arrest any politician till Friday
Earlier BJP leader Uma Bharti had dared the cops to arrest her party leaders in connectin with the communal violence case. Bharti had staged a dharna in Lucknow threatening UP government to ignite protest in the state if police arrest BJP leaders.
Meanwhile, BJP leader Sangeet Som has gone underground. Non-bailable arrest warrant has been issued against Som who earlier had challenged police to arrest him. Som allegedly had circulated a controversial video which had triggered riot in the sensitive region of the state.
